What is the fastest way to courier a package domestically in India?

Next Flight Out (NFO) air cargo is the fastest method, utilizing the first available commercial flight to deliver packages door-to-door within 8 to 12 hours.

Can I get a package delivered to another city on the same day?

YES. Same-day interstate delivery is possible between major airport-connected metros if booked and picked up before morning airline cut-off times.

What does "Next Flight Out" (NFO) logistics mean?

NFO logistics means your high-priority shipment skips standard warehousing and consolidation to be placed immediately on the very next commercial flight departing to the destination city.

How long does priority air cargo take from Delhi to Mumbai?

Total door-to-door transit time for priority air cargo between Delhi and Mumbai is typically 8 to 10 hours.

What is Next Flight Out Cargo?

Next Flight Out cargo is an urgent air logistics option where eligible shipments are checked against the earliest suitable flight-linked movement instead of waiting for routine courier cycles. It is relevant for machine breakdown parts, AOG spares, urgent documents, medical equipment, high-value cargo, and emergency replacement shipments when time cannot wait.

Air Cargo vs Courier

Air cargo is usually better for urgent intercity shipments where airport-linked movement can protect a hard deadline, while courier is better for routine parcels that can follow standard hub networks. It is relevant for same-day cargo, AOG shipments, excess baggage, tender documents, legal papers, laptop replacement, and business-critical parts when time cannot wait.

How Same-Day Air Cargo Works

Same-day air cargo works by checking whether pickup readiness, cargo eligibility, documents, timing, destination support, and serviceability can support delivery within the same day. It is relevant for urgent business shipments, machine parts, emergency documents, excess baggage, electronics, samples, and high-value cargo when time cannot wait.

What is Mission-Critical Logistics?

Mission-critical logistics is deadline-led shipment support for cargo where delay can cause business downtime, production loss, missed flights, legal risk, medical disruption, or operational failure. It is relevant for AOG cargo, factory breakdown parts, urgent medical equipment, event material, tender files, passport documents, and high-value commercial cargo when time cannot wait.

Shipment Protection & Liability

Standard Docket Liability

Rs. 2,500 per docket

Shipper / Payor Risk

No compensation

Carrier Risk / ROV

5% + GST @18% of Invoice / Declared Value, subject to approval as per commodity.

High-Value Cargo

Carrier Risk recommended

Shipper / Payor Risk

The shipper or payor accepts shipment risk beyond standard liability limits when additional declared-value protection is not approved or purchased.

Carrier Risk / ROV

Carrier Risk / ROV is a declared-value option that may be available after commodity approval, invoice review, and written acceptance.

Declared Value

Declared Value is the value the customer declares for risk review. It should match shipment documents and must be truthful.

Invoice Value

Invoice Value is the commercial value shown on the invoice or supporting document used for shipment and risk review.

Liability Limits

Liability limits define the maximum compensation available under the selected shipment risk option and policy terms.

Commodity Approval

Commodity approval means PORTADOR checks whether the cargo category can be accepted for the requested service and risk option.

Delay and TAT recalculation

If a flight is cancelled, delayed, rerouted, offloaded, or affected by airline, airport, weather, security, or operational reasons, the TAT will be recalculated accordingly and delay claims will not be entertained.

Is overnight cargo delivery available for Tier-2 cities?

YES. Overnight air-to-surface multi-modal routing allows shipments to reach Tier-2 cities by the next morning.

What is the average transit time for express B2B logistics?

Standard express B2B logistics takes 24 to 48 hours, whereas emergency line-down logistics reduces this to under 12 hours.

What happens if a flight is delayed or canceled?

Your logistics provider will instantly re-route the cargo onto the next available airline or switch to an expedited hot-shot road vehicle.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

Can I get a guaranteed delivery time for critical parts?

YES. Premium emergency logistics providers offer time-definite guarantees (e.g., "Before 4:00 PM") backed by real-time flight tracking.

Do express shipping services operate on Sundays?

YES. Specialized emergency logistics companies operate 24/7/365, including Sundays and national holidays, unlike standard couriers.

What is the late-evening cut-off for next-morning delivery?

For next-morning delivery between major metros, cargo must usually be picked up and processed by 8:00 PM.

What is the maximum weight allowed on domestic commercial flights?

Individual boxes are generally capped at 150 kg for narrow-body aircraft, though larger palletized cargo can fly on wide-body planes.

How do I ship an oversized package urgently?

Oversized packages are routed via wide-body aircraft or dedicated point-to-point express vehicles to bypass standard size restrictions.

Is there a minimum weight requirement for priority air cargo?

NO. There is no minimum weight limit; services handle everything from a 500-gram critical document to multi-ton machine components.

How do I know if my package is considered oversized?

Any package exceeding 120 cm in length or 80 cm in height is generally categorized as oversized by domestic commercial airlines.

Are wooden crates accepted for domestic air freight?

YES. Provided the wooden crates are ISPM-15 certified (fumigated/heat-treated) and have clear forklift access points.

Can fragile glass components be sent via priority air cargo?

YES. But they must be packed using a "box-in-a-box" method with ample shock-absorbing padding between layers.

Why is emergency air cargo more expensive than standard courier services?

Emergency cargo bypasses consolidation hubs, utilizing dedicated vehicles and premium airline space bookings to prioritize absolute speed over cost.

What is an Air Waybill (AWB) number?

An AWB is a unique 11-digit tracking code issued by airlines that serves as the contract of carriage and receipt of goods.

What are the restrictions on shipping greasy or oiled machinery?

Airlines reject machinery with exposed fluids; all parts must be completely drained, cleaned, and wrapped in oil-absorbent materials.

How do logistics companies handle peak-season capacity crunches?

Contracted B2B clients receive priority space allocations on airlines and vehicles over ad-hoc retail shippers during high-volume periods.

Why do airlines restrict loose lithium batteries?

Loose lithium batteries pose a short-circuit risk, which can create a thermal runaway hazard in confined cargo spaces.

Do I need an MSDS to ship a standard corporate laptop?

YES. Airlines require a Material Safety Data Sheet (MSDS) for the battery model to confirm compliance before loading.

Why is dry ice considered a dangerous good by airlines?

Dry ice is solid carbon dioxide (UN1845); as it melts, it releases CO2 gas, which can displace oxygen in unventilated spaces.

What packaging materials protect high-value cargo best?

Heavy-duty double-walled corrugated boxes, anti-static bubble wrap, and molded foam inserts provide optimal protection.

How do I prevent shifting damage inside a shipping container?

Use industrial-grade nylon strapping, dunnage bags, and stretch wrap to immobilize the cargo on its pallet.

What is active geofencing in logistics?

Geofencing uses GPS boundaries to automatically trigger alerts the exact moment a delivery vehicle enters or leaves a designated factory zone.

What is a "line-down" situation in manufacturing?

A line-down situation is a costly factory stoppage caused by a broken component or missing raw materials, requiring immediate emergency shipping.

How are freight disputes over weight differences resolved?

Disputes are resolved by cross-checking calibrated scale tickets from computerized weighing systems at the airport terminal.

What is the best way to ship a 27-inch iMac or premium monitor?

Use original manufacturer boxes with fitted styrofoam inserts, or heavy-duty double-walled cartons heavily lined with anti-static bubble wrap.

Can I courier a delicate Mac mini or compact desktop across India?

YES. Compact desktops like Mac minis can be shipped safely in custom-padded cases via priority air cargo.

How do you protect sensitive computer motherboards during transit?

Motherboards must be placed inside ESD (Electrostatic Discharge) bags before being packed in rigid cardboard boxes to prevent static shock.

Can corporate offices ship bulk employee workstations same-day?

YES. Bulk office asset movements are coordinated via dedicated vehicles or palletized air cargo to maintain asset security.

What is an anti-static packing material?

Anti-static materials (typically pink bubble wrap or bags) do not generate electrostatic charges that can fry delicate microchips.

How do I ship multiple fragile computer monitors safely?

Monitors should be packed vertically, separated by dense foam inserts, and strapped down onto a wooden pallet to avoid tipping.

Can I ship a high-end graphics card (GPU) via air cargo?

YES. GPUs are safe for air transit provided they are packed in anti-static sleeves and well-padded to handle movement.

What is the procedure for shipping corporate IT equipment for a remote employee?

The carrier collects the laptop from the employee's location, packs it using specialized IT boxes, and ships it directly to your central office.

Are computer mouse units and keyboards restricted in air cargo?

NO. Basic peripherals are standard cargo and carry no flight restrictions as long as they contain no lithium batteries.

What is "Proof of Delivery" (POD) in B2B shipping?

A POD is a signed physical or digital acknowledgement from the recipient confirming the cargo arrived in good condition.

How do I ship heavy electrical transformers?

Transformers must be drained of insulating oils (or accompanied by non-hazardous certifications) and mounted securely onto heavy-duty skids.

Is it legal to ship a laptop with a lithium battery by air in India?

YES. Laptops with built-in lithium batteries are legal to fly if declared as **UN3481 (Lithium-ion batteries contained in equipment)**.

What is the difference between UN3480 and UN3481?

UN3480 covers standalone lithium-ion batteries shipped by themselves, while UN3481 covers batteries contained within or packed with equipment like laptops.

Can I ship multiple boxes under a single consignment note?

YES. Multi-piece shipments (MPS) can be booked under a single Air Waybill (AWB) to streamline tracking and billing.

What are the typical components of an air freight invoice?

An air freight invoice includes the base freight rate, fuel surcharges, airport handling fees, first/last-mile charges, and GST.

What is a fuel surcharge in B2B logistics?

A fuel surcharge is a variable fee tied directly to current domestic fuel prices, protecting freight rates from sudden market spikes.

Are airport handling fees included in door-to-door quotes?

YES. Comprehensive premium logistics providers include all terminal handling and airport security fees in their initial door-to-door quotes.

Is transit insurance mandatory for high-value commercial shipments?

NO. While not legally mandatory, transit insurance is highly recommended to protect against unpredictable loss or damage.

What does "All-Risk" cargo insurance cover?

All-Risk cargo insurance covers physical loss or damage from external causes during transit, loading, and unloading.

How is the value of a shipment determined for insurance claims?

Claims are evaluated based on the commercial value declared on the GST invoice and verified packing lists.

What is "Last-Mile" delivery for factories?

Last-mile delivery is the final leg of transit, bringing critical parts or raw cargo from the local airport or hub directly to the receiving factory gate.

Do logistics providers handle customs or documentation for foreign expo tech?

YES. Domestic forwarders handle all local clearances and ATA Carnet clearances for international expo hardware entering Indian cities.

What is an ATA Carnet in event logistics?

An ATA Carnet is an international passport for cargo that allows the temporary duty-free import and export of exhibition equipment.

How do I send unaccompanied baggage via domestic air cargo?

You must provide a copy of your air ticket or boarding pass, a valid government ID (Aadhaar/Passport), and a detailed packing list to book baggage as unaccompanied cargo.

What does luggage transit insurance typically exclude?

Insurance typically excludes cash, fine jewelry, high-value watches, passports, and pre-existing cosmetic wear on the outer suitcase.

How can I track my emergency shipment in real-time?

Emergency shipments are tracked via live GPS links embedded in your consignment status dashboard or milestone SMS/email alerts.

What is the definition of "chargeable weight" in air freight?

Chargeable weight is whichever value is greater between the shipment's actual physical weight and its calculated volumetric weight.

What is a "declared value for carriage"?

It is the value of the goods stated by the shipper on the Air Waybill to establish the carrier’s limit of liability.

Are there extra fees for holiday or midnight deliveries?

YES. Specialized midnight, holiday, or off-hour pickups/deliveries typically incur a premium operational surcharge.

How do I open a B2B corporate credit account for logistics?

Corporate accounts can be set up by submitting company pan cards, GST certificates, and passing standard credit approval checks.

Can I change the delivery address while the shipment is in transit?

YES. Address changes (re-consignment) are possible before the flight lands, but may cause operational delays and extra charges.

How long does it take to receive a digital POD after delivery?

Digital PODs are uploaded to the customer portal instantly or within 60 minutes of physical delivery.
